From: Moshe Shemesh Convert the SF hardware table from a fixed-size hwc array to a dynamically allocated one, supporting satellite PF (SPF) SFs alongside local and external host SFs. Initialize hwc entries for each SPF using its host_number as controller. Rename MLX5_SF_HWC_EXTERNAL to MLX5_SF_HWC_EXT_HOST and add MLX5_SF_HWC_FIRST_SPF for clarity.
